Creating Realistic Vehicle Sounds in Unreal Engine Using Unreal Audio System

Creating realistic vehicle sounds in Unreal Engine enhances the immersion and authenticity of your game or simulation. The Unreal Audio System provides powerful tools to craft immersive soundscapes that respond dynamically to gameplay. This guide outlines key steps to achieve high-quality vehicle audio using Unreal Engine’s audio features.

Understanding the Unreal Audio System

The Unreal Audio System offers a range of features, including sound cues, attenuation settings, and real-time parameter controls. These tools allow developers to simulate the complex behaviors of vehicle sounds, such as engine revving, tire screeches, and environmental effects.

Step 1: Preparing Sound Assets

Start by gathering high-quality sound recordings of vehicle components. This includes engine sounds at various RPMs, tire skids, and ambient environmental noises. Organize these assets for easy integration into Unreal Engine.

Step 2: Creating Sound Cues

In Unreal Engine, create sound cues that combine multiple sound assets. Use modulation and blending to transition smoothly between different engine sounds based on vehicle speed and RPM. Implement parameters to control volume, pitch, and effects dynamically.

Step 3: Implementing Attenuation and Spatialization

Set up attenuation settings to simulate how sound diminishes over distance. Enable spatialization to make sounds appear to emanate from the vehicle’s position in 3D space. Adjust falloff distances and cone settings for realistic directional sound.

Step 4: Linking Sounds to Vehicle Behavior

Use Blueprints or C++ scripts to connect sound cues with vehicle parameters such as speed, acceleration, and gear. This dynamic linking ensures that sounds respond naturally to gameplay actions, creating a more immersive experience.

Tips for Enhancing Realism

  • Use multiple layers of sound for different engine states.
  • Incorporate environmental effects like wind or rain for added depth.
  • Adjust parameters in real-time to reflect vehicle modifications or damage.
  • Test sounds in various in-game scenarios to refine their realism.

By carefully designing and implementing vehicle sounds using Unreal Engine’s audio tools, developers can significantly improve the realism and immersion of their projects. Experimentation and iteration are key to achieving the best results.